Litohgraphic music sheet cover for 'Just After the Battle, Mother'. Lithograph by Alfred Concanen. Composed by Carl Luini. Published by Robert Cocks and Company. London. 1866. Title in black at the top. With colour illustration below showing the aftermath of a battle. To the foreground is a small pond, the other side of which lies a man in a red coat, with one arm pressed to his heart. Next to him is a bare tree and a broken machine gun. Behind him is a soldier sitting with his head in his hands, further beyond lie dead bodies across the landscape, with a view of a bridge in the distance. Below is printed 'ARRANGED FOR THE PIANOFORTE, / BY / CARL LUINI'. With publisher information. Verso has the first page of the musical score.
